Hi team — quick heads-up on Friday's DR drill for the HueGuard contrast-audit service. We'll fail over to the Bryerton standby cluster around 10:00. Expect the audit queue to pause briefly; don't requeue jobs manually. If the standby asks you to unseal the results archive, use the recovery passphrase provided below.

unlock words, fawig-bagef: olidor-holir-istox-holath-tamys-quenion-giliel

The Quillbrook queue retains every message until the compaction cycle runs, at which point older records sharing a partition key are collapsed into the latest value. New team members should note that compaction is asynchronous: a consumer replaying from offset zero may briefly see pre-compaction duplicates. To inspect compaction lag via the admin endpoint, authenticate each request with the token shown below.

session JWT of yaguf-tahop = eyJhbGciOiJIUzI1NiIsInR5cCI6IkpXVCJ9.eyJzdWIiOiIIvtUmFqQ_4In0.rjsW2NuF59R8

**Reseller Programme — Managers Only**

The Drossel reseller programme is open to partners in good standing with at least two certified technicians. Branch managers approve applications locally; margins are set centrally at 18% base, 24% for Premier tier. Co-marketing funds renew quarterly and expire if unused. Partners selling below floor price lose tier status for six months. The strategic background for these terms follows.

internal memo for bawep-haweg: Zorvanox Systems is in early talks to buy Weniusek Systems for about $23.3 million. The Ralax launch date is October 4, and nothing goes to the press before then.

# Artifact Signing — Wavelattice Websocket Gateway

All Wavelattice gateway builds must be signed before rollout, including experimental builds toggling permessage-deflate. Compression saves bandwidth but raises CPU and memory per connection, so we ship both variants and sign each separately to keep benchmark provenance clear. Future maintainers: verify every artifact against the registry. The current release signing key follows.

release key, kagag-taweg: bky4_VgyJ